🔍 The 'Past and Present' of Southern Red Agate: Why is it so popular?
First, we need to understand why Southern Red Agate became popular. It's not some new internet sensation, but a 'veteran noble' with a long history! 📜
* Deep historical heritage: Southern Red Agate specifically refers to the red agate produced in the southwestern region of China. As early as the Qing Dynasty's Qianlong period, it was known as one of the 'Three Treasures of Jade' along with jadeite and Hetian jade, deeply loved by royalty and nobility. Think about it, something favored by the emperor couldn't be bad, right? 😏
* Rarity: Genuine old mine Southern Red Agate, such as from Jiukou, Liangshan, Sichuan, and Baoshan, has very limited reserves, especially top-quality persimmon red and cherry red, which are even rarer. Scarcity drives value, this is an eternal truth. 📉
* Cultural symbolism: In traditional Chinese culture, red symbolizes auspiciousness, festivity, passion, and vitality. The natural red color of Southern Red Agate is endowed with beautiful meanings of attracting wealth, warding off evil, and ensuring safety. Who doesn't want to add some good luck to their life? 🧧
📈 What exactly is the collection value of Southern Red Agate?
Don't just believe rumors; the collection value of Southern Red Agate is real, but you have to choose correctly! 🎯
- Color: 'Color' is the soul of Southern Red Agate! 🎨 The most sought-after are 'persimmon red' and 'brocade red,' which have high color saturation and are uniform without impurities. Next is 'cherry red,' which is clear and moist, also very popular. The purer, richer, and more uniform the color, the higher the value. I once saw a string of persimmon red Southern Red Agate beads from Jiukou, Liangshan, each bead plump and the color as rich as solidified jam. It was priced at over 20,000 at the time, and it's probably even more expensive now! 🤑
- Texture: The texture of Southern Red Agate should be warm and delicate, with a strong colloidal feel and good luster. Good Southern Red Agate feels oily and warm to the touch, not dry and glassy. ❌ Avoid pieces with cracks, black spots, white spots, or other flaws, as these will significantly reduce their value.
- Completeness and size: The larger and more complete the Southern Red Agate material, the higher its value. Especially material that can be carved into large pieces is extremely rare. A friend of mine collected a piece of Baoshan Southern Red Agate rough, about half the size of a fist, in excellent condition. He bought it for nearly 100,000, and now someone has offered double that price! 💸
- Craftsmanship: If it's a carved piece, the exquisite craftsmanship directly affects its artistic and collection value. Works by famous carvers often give Southern Red Agate higher added value. Good craftsmanship can turn something ordinary into something extraordinary, giving new life to a common piece of material. ✨
- Rarity and origin: As mentioned earlier, old mine materials (such as Baoshan, Jiukou in Liangshan) are highly sought after due to their scarcity. Although new mine materials have a large output, their quality varies, and their collection value is relatively lower.
💡 Novice Pitfall Avoidance Guide: How to choose valuable Southern Red Agate?
As someone who's been there, I've summarized some practical tips to help you avoid detours and buy genuine 'potential stocks'! 💪
* Look more, buy less; learn first, then act: This is a lesson learned the hard way! When you're new, it's easy to be misled. Visit more antique markets, see more physical objects, and communicate more with experts to understand the characteristics of Southern Red Agate from different origins and of different qualities. 📲 You can follow some professional jade live streams to learn about identification knowledge.
* Look at the color, distinguish authenticity: The color of genuine Southern Red Agate is naturally formed and will have natural textures and transitions. Dyed Southern Red Agate will appear dull and superficial. When illuminated with a strong flashlight, natural Southern Red Agate will transmit light evenly, and its internal structure will be clear; dyed Southern Red Agate may show uneven color or dye precipitation. 🔦
* Feel the texture, experience the warmth: Good Southern Red Agate feels warm to the touch and has a colloidal texture. If it feels cold, dry, or has a distinct glassy luster, be wary.
* Beware of 'optimized treatment': There are many Southern Red Agates on the market that have undergone treatments like glue injection or baking. Although they look vibrant, their natural properties and collection value are greatly reduced. When purchasing, always ask if there has been any optimized treatment, and it's best to have an authoritative appraisal certificate. 📄
* Choose a reliable vendor: It's better to spend a little more money and choose a reputable vendor with a physical store or good reputation. They usually have more professional identification skills and after-sales service.
* Start with small pieces: If you're a beginner, you can start with less expensive small pieces like bracelets or pendants to gain experience. Once your eye is trained, then consider buying larger or high-priced collectibles.
